11β-HSD1-IN-11
CAS No. 859721-81-6
11β-HSD1-IN-11( —— )
Catalog No. M35344 CAS No. 859721-81-6
11β-HSd1-in-11 is a potent and competitive inhibitor of 11-β-hydroxysteroid dehydrogenase 1 (11β-HSD1) IN rats and humans with IC50 values of 0.34 μM and 0.13 μM, respectively.

Description11β-HSD1-IN-11 (Compound c1a) is a competitive 11β-HSD1 inhibitor with IC50s of 0.34 μM and 0.13 μM against rat and human 11β-HSD1, respectively.
-
In Vitro——
-
In VivoA single dose of the 11β-HSD1 inhibitor Merck 544 reduced the overall abundance of 11β-HSD1-IN-11 (Compound c1a) (15 mg/kg; oral gavage; once) in the rat liver.
